    The equipment technician supervisor supervises the maintenance and repair of light vehicles and heavy construction equipment assigned to field or garage locations. Responsibilities are performed under general supervision.

    • Supervise equipment technicians including assigning work, evaluating performance, making employment-related decisions and training
    • Advise and assist equipment technicians with equipment and vehicle diagnosis and repair
    • Schedule work to be performed in the district garage; coordinate field repairs with field maintenance personnel
    • Assess district equipment needs and research equipment best practices
    • Perform or coordinate general equipment, quality assurance and motor vehicle inspections


    • Associates degree in automotive technology, auto mechanics or diesel mechanics, AND five years

      of experience in automobile or heavy equipment repair OR

      30 credit hours of automobile or heavy equipment-related repair courses from a vocational-technical school, AND six years of experience in automotive or heavy equipment repair OR

      Seven years of experience in automobile or heavy equipment repair.
    • Successful completion of a work simulation examination and a medical-physical examination.


    Special Working Conditions:

    • Job requires moderate physical activity.
    • Job requires exposure to moderately adverse and undesirable environmental conditions.
    • Job may require operation of vehicles to plow snow and spread ice control materials.
